Subject: DR drill next Thursday — Keyturn rotation

Hey — heads up, we're running the disaster-recovery drill on Thursday, and this round exercises Keyturn, our secrets-rotation utility. You'll simulate a full vault lockout and restore from the sealed backup. Don't worry, staging only. Have the Keyturn restore console open before we start. To unseal the backup you'll need the recovery passphrase, noted just below.

unlock words, fafog-yagap: julvan-rusix-rusdor-quenath-drumir-wenir-sileth-julael-aldion-julael-frador-giliel-tameth-ulador

### Currency Rounding (heads up, plugin folks)

Don't round inside your plugin — pass raw minor units to the Pennywhistle converter and let it apply banker's rounding once, at display time. Double-rounding is how we got the infamous off-by-a-cent flood last spring. If totals still drift, file a report quoting the token below.

pipeline stamp: htk31_dc1e0e1cc2b58aaf152d86379a867b9

// Vendored fonts for the Marrowick print pipeline.
// Do NOT fetch fonts at build time; licensing requires
// the exact files checked into third_party/fonts.
// Subsetting is done offline by the Pellin tool; rerunning
// it changes glyph tables and breaks PDF diffs.
// If you replace a font, bump this constant and note the
// change in CHANGES.md. The current vendoring token follows.

pipeline stamp: htk4_66df